Study on Welding Temperature and Joints Microstructure of TC4 Titanium Alloy Thin Plate in Laser Weld

2010 
Temperature and microstructure of laser welded joints of TC4 titanium alloy thin plate were studied.The results show that the closer to the weld center,the higher the peak temperatures of characteristic points,and the faster the heating rates and the cooling rates.The macromorphology of weld seam obtained from experimental is cone.Acicular martensite α′ forms basketweave microstructure in fusion zone.The basketweave microstructure has different dimensions in different grains.The microstructure of HAZ consists of original α,original β and tiny acicular martensite α′.From base metal zone to fusion zone,the dimensions of original α grains in HAZ increase firstly,and then decrease,disappear,while the dimensions of acicular martensite in HAZ increase continuously.
